When I first moved into consulting, I thought authority was everything.

A polished website.
A proposition deck.
A credentials pitch.

But that’s not how I won the projects that mattered most.

Those big deals came through people.

- A former client who trusted me again.
- A colleague who referred me without hesitation.
- A friend who opened a door I couldn’t open myself.

Consulting is a relationship business.
